  3. VERY nice build and it brings back some memories. I learned "Cat Skinning" on an old cable operated D-8 also. It had a hand cranked, gas fired pony motor for a starter. You fired the pony motor and after it warmed up you threw the lever to engage the diesel engine. If you didn't break your arm cranking the pony motor you were having a great day. heh heh heh.

  6. I needed a little change of pace and I had this Pete sitting on the shelf so ... It's little more than a snap tite but I'm gonna add some details and weather it as a working truck. I taped off the bumper and dull coated the grill then blacked out the radiator. Frame got semi gloss black but fuel tanks and fenders will be gloss black. I also dull coated the cat walk and flat blacked the quarter fenders. You know it's gotta be red !!! It's been raining here for four days so no clear coat but I just had to see a mock up. More to come when the weather cooperates. Thanks for looking. .

  16. You can thank the head honchos at Harley Davidson for all the copyright infringement broohaha. When Willie G and his crew started copyrighting everything from ape hangers to the sound a Harley makes and sueing anybody who even had a bar & shield in their advertisements without permission, everybody looked around and said "hey, if they can make money like that, so can we". Next thing ya know the model companies are getting nailed with fees to use a brand name on any piece in their kits. I'm not saying it's OK to copy anything without the owners permission but having to pay a users fee is getting a bit ridiculous.
